Does anyone have a source for shaft bushing for Y block distributors? The later ones with the hinged advance plate. Thanks

Stamped in is COAE and at another place is CBE the cast in number is 2127 with an A stamped in behind it. Thanks for the help
|
By KULTULZ - Last Month
|
Could the DIST ASSY ID NO (STAMPING) be C0AF-12127-A?
If so, the upper busing is B8QH 12120-A and is available repro here -

If you haven't already disassembled your distributor, it might be best left to a professional. Someone on another forum attempted to disassemble his and ended up breaking the distributor housing. As far as bushings go, I'm not aware of any OEM Y-block distributor having more than one bushing. There is a company (don't remember the name) that will add a second bushing during the rebuild, but they are not cheap. The aftermarket CRT electronic distributor has two bushings.

KULTULZ, Thanks for the help, The bushing you recommended was the correct one and it was a straight forward process to install it, no reaming needed. I did chuck up the new bushing in the lathe and cut 1 thousand off the outside for about 1/8" just so it would start in the bore straight.
